Antoine Dupont will know on Monday if he can return to rugby and hope for a return to the French XV

The captain of the France team will see his surgeon next Monday, who will authorize him or not to return to training in a “progressive” manner to be able to apply for a possible quarter-final.

There are still three important steps to take. The captain of the XV of France Antoine Dupont will pass “a Monday visit with his surgeon”an essential prerequisite for a return to full training, which could open the possibility of his participation in a possible quarter-final of the World Cup, the medical management of the Blues announced on Tuesday, October 3.

“As long as we do not have medical advice, he will not be able to resume rugby. If there is the green light and the prerequisites, there will be a gradual resumption”detailed the health manager of the Blues Bruno Boussagol at a press conference.

“Everything is going normally with Antoine”

“He joined the group this weekend: on Sunday, he was in training with the medical part. We quickly moved on to running exercises. Everything is going normally with Antoine. Next step, there is a visit on Monday with his surgeon for a final check. We are waiting for the surgeon’s opinion to see what we can consider for a possible return to a quarter-final.”added the head physiotherapist of the Blues.

Victim of a broken jaw during the Blues’ record victory against Namibia (96-0) on September 21, the scrum half (26 years old, 51 caps) was operated on the next day. He met his teammates overnight from Saturday to Sunday in Aix-en-Provence, where they are preparing for the match against Italy in Lyon.

Sunday and Monday, he contented himself with exercises on training bikes (Wattbike) or a rowing machine, after having followed a series of races and passes, without contact, all smiles despite a bruise under his right eye.

Authorization, apprehension, choice: the three obligatory steps for his return

After the meeting on Monday, he will “We’ll have to see how he reacts: will he have all his abilities and no apprehension?”explained Boussagol again. The third step is the choice of coaches, who will make the final decision after an interview with Antoine.detailed the health manager.

The return of the leading figure of French rugby is hoped for the quarter-finals (if France qualifies on Friday against Italy), on October 14 or 15 against either South Africa, reigning world champion, evening Ireland, world number 1 nation, or Scotland.
